Guaranty Bonds Are Insurance Policies



Surety bonds aren't insurance plan. This is an usual misunderstanding that many individuals have. It is essential to comprehend the distinction in between the two.

Insurance policies are made to safeguard the insured party from possible future losses. They provide coverage for a vast array of dangers, including property damages, responsibility, and injury.

On the other hand, surety bonds are a form of warranty that guarantees a details commitment will certainly be fulfilled. https://www.poolmagazine.com/contractors-and-builders/basecrete-launches-ondeck-wearable-waterproofing-system/ utilized in building jobs to guarantee that service providers finish their work as set. The guaranty bond gives financial security to the project owner in case the specialist stops working to satisfy their obligations.

Guaranty Bonds Are Only for Construction Projects



Currently allow's change our emphasis to the mistaken belief that surety bonds are specifically made use of in building projects. While it holds true that guaranty bonds are frequently associated with the building sector, they aren't restricted to it.

Surety bonds are really utilized in various fields and markets to make certain that legal commitments are met. For instance, they're used in the transport market for freight brokers and service providers, in the manufacturing sector for distributors and distributors, and in the solution industry for professionals such as plumbing technicians and electrical experts.

Guaranty bonds offer economic security and warranty that projects or services will be finished as agreed upon. So, it is essential to bear in mind that surety bonds aren't unique to building and construction projects, but rather act as an important tool in several markets.
